One Experimental Observation of Steady Standing Wave in Co-flow System

Abstract

Dripping and jetting are two common regimes of the co-flow system. However, we usually observe wavy jets on the transition boundary between the dripping regime and the jetting regime. In this paper, we report one experimental observation of the steady standing wave in the co-flow system near the transition boundary. With this observation, we further examine the steady standing wave induced by the downstream boundary condition with respect to both the absolute instability and the convective instability. The downstream cross-sectional change can potentially stabilize the co-flow interface.
